Output ea2ebb3fafa524d204d4728d48194cce103e9003eabfd195df75132b820986ff:1

value
19759589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d3b215618ad3bc20e2472e389b7622237b94ed2 OP_EQUAL
address
37GmyggzdVneprzf1dDj3VQhX9EhZp8QSH
transaction
ea2ebb3fafa524d204d4728d48194cce103e9003eabfd195df75132b820986ff
spent
true